Weed Care Basel — the pioneer of Swiss cannabis pilots
Weed Care is Switzerland's first cannabis pilot project and launched back in January 2023 in Basel-Stadt. Around 370 adults receive regulated cannabis via nine Basel pharmacies.
Weed Care: launched January 2023 — Switzerland's first cannabis pilot. Run by the University of Basel (SNCT) and the canton of Basel-Stadt. 374 participants, 9 pharmacies. Prices CHF 8–12/g. Monthly cap 10 g. Key 2024 findings: no increase in consumption, 78% pulled from black market, -90% contact with synthetics.
Facts
Launch 30 Jan. 2023 — first regulated THC sale in Switzerland in decades. Duration 2.5 years, extended to 2027.
Operator: University of Basel (SNCT), Canton of Basel-Stadt, with the University Hospital.
Requirements & distribution
18+, Basel-Stadt residency 6+ months, regular consumer, no acute psychiatric conditions.
9 pharmacies (Central, Bahnhof, TopPharm Wettstein, etc.). Purchase history anonymised for study.
Products & prices
Range: 4 flowers + hashish, producers Pure Production and Swiss Extract with full analyses.
Price: CHF 8–12/g. Max 10 g/month.
Key findings (2024)
No increase in consumption, slight decrease.
78% cover their needs 'largely' or 'entirely' through Weed Care.
